The trio had allegedly fired at a man, Ranjit, alias Toti, last month in an incident linked to a rivalry between local groups. Acting on a tip-off, the team laid a trap near the Naraina flyover slip road and apprehended them.
During interrogation, the accused revealed that they had attacked Ranjit, a former associate who had joined a rival group led by one Vikas, to assert dominance in the Naraina-Kirti Nagar area.
The police said Ashish and Sumit, both school dropouts, worked as mini-truck drivers, while Kunal is a third-year student at ARSD College, Dhaula Kuan. Ashish was previously involved in another attempt to murder case registered at Naraina in 2024. Three mobile phones were recovered from their possession.
